Output c683f02993fd3480d310333eecb84fc6bd9109ba16359fcedb4f65ca1b344808:0

value
912922026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bb39c7af8f662944abbacc352013618c0c948d OP_EQUAL
address
353EY7tUKJcJumm1PwhbYxVHNzCBTCds1Z
transaction
c683f02993fd3480d310333eecb84fc6bd9109ba16359fcedb4f65ca1b344808
confirmations
408667
spent
true